Consider the following 4-message protocol:
- A → S: (B, {(A, K1)}KpbS)
- S → B: A
- B → S: (A, {(B, K2)}KpbS)
- S → A: (B, {K2}K1)
Which of the following statements is true, at the end of the protocol, and with regards to the purpose of the protocol:
- a) Both A and B establish a session key K2, and B is sure of A’s identity
- b) Both A and B establish a session key K1, and B is sure of A’s identity
- c) Both A and B establish a session key K1, and A is sure of B’s identity
- d) Both A and B establish a session key K1, and both B and A are sure of each other’s identity
- e) Both A and B establish a session key K2, and A is sure of B’s identity
- f) Both A and B establish a session key K1
- g) Both A and B establish a session key K2
- h) Both A and B authenticate each other by knowing each other’s identities
- i) A ends up knowing B’s identity
- j) B ends up knowing A’s identity
- k) None of the above
- l) All of the above
